20.10.2020 Ankara
The Union of Chambers and Commodity Exchanges of Turkey (TOBB) President M. Rifat Hisarcıklıoğlu met with the heads of Muğla provincial/county Chamber/Exchanges, board members, council members and professional committees, women and young entrepreneurs during the joint meeting held via video conference.
Hisarcıklıoğlu reminded that they carried out prompt
efforts with chambers and exchanges from the first moment the pandemic began, said,
“We collected information from all provinces and sectors. Muğla Chamber-Commodity
Exchange Presidents were interpreters of your problems and sent us your
demands. Allah bless them all and their efforts. With all this, we prepared a
70-item proposal set. We presented it to President Erdoğan in March. A large
part of them have been brought to reality.”
Hisarcıklıoğlu, giving examples of the
proposals implemented; Withholding-VAT-SSI payments in many sectors were
postponed for 6 months, tourism-restaurant-passenger transport sectors VAT reduced
from 8 to 1, Workplace Rent withholding reduced from 20% to 10%, Credit
Guarantee Fund (KGF) bail capacity increased, Public Banks with KGF guarantee introduced
low-interest loan packages, TOBB Breath Credits initiated with KGF guarantee,
and the terms of benefit from short work allowance have been improved, the
600-day period has been reduced to 450 days, the 120-day requirement has been
reduced to 60 days.
Hisarcıklıoğlu noting that they have continued
to work in coordination with chambers and exchanges, said that they conveyed
the demands to the Government, “Here is the latest, the VAT rate in the
education sector was lowered. The period of benefit from the short work
allowance has been extended to 31 October. A new county-based restructuring has
been initiated in the Investment Incentive system. A special funding support
package has been issued for the tourism sector. Finally, a new regulation on
the incentive of employment has been prepared.”
